Skip Menu |
 

This queue is for tickets about the Catalyst-Plugin-Server CPAN distribution.

Report information
The Basics
Id: 44997
Status: new
Priority: 0/
Queue: Catalyst-Plugin-Server

People
Owner: Nobody in particular
Requestors: cdavaz [...] gmail.com
Cc:
AdminCc:

Bug Information
Severity: (no value)
Broken in: (no value)
Fixed in: (no value)



MIME-Version: 1.0
X-Spam-Status: No, hits=1.5 required=8.0 tests=DK_SIGNED,SPF_PASS,WEIRD_PORT
content-type: text/plain; charset="utf-8"
Message-ID: <73103a400904130352s6bcec6f9u7c0ea6fe204d53e8 [...] mail.gmail.com>
Received: from la.mx.develooper.com (x1.develooper.com [207.171.7.70]) by diesel.bestpractical.com (Postfix) with SMTP id B1EDD23C109 for <bugs-Catalyst-Plugin-Server [...] rt.cpan.org>; Mon, 13 Apr 2009 06:52:14 -0400 (EDT)
Received: (qmail 18454 invoked by uid 103); 13 Apr 2009 10:52:13 -0000
Received: from x16.dev (10.0.100.26) by x1.dev with QMQP; 13 Apr 2009 10:52:13 -0000
Received: from ti-out-0910.google.com (HELO ti-out-0910.google.com) (209.85.142.187) by 16.mx.develooper.com (qpsmtpd/0.80) with ESMTP; Mon, 13 Apr 2009 03:52:12 -0700
Received: by ti-out-0910.google.com with SMTP id a20so1527051tia.21 for <bugs-Catalyst-Plugin-Server [...] rt.cpan.org>; Mon, 13 Apr 2009 03:52:08 -0700 (PDT)
Received: by 10.110.69.14 with SMTP id r14mr5599640tia.39.1239619928416; Mon, 13 Apr 2009 03:52:08 -0700 (PDT)
Delivered-To: cpan-bug+Catalyst-Plugin-Server [...] diesel.bestpractical.com
Subject: [Catalyst::Plugin::Server::XMLRPC] Unicode breaks rpc_client script
Return-Path: <cdavaz [...] gmail.com>
Domainkey-Signature: a=rsa-sha1; c=nofws; d=gmail.com; s=gamma; h=mime-version:date:message-id:subject:from:to:content-type :content-transfer-encoding; b=s4CT0rlaKuKPvMTu6TBl+JVdi96wgTfcxquI++8u6W5FP801vXKPEBnHbfuhaKlyRZ 58OLorHSyUsMjsjGoibU3Fna4izlrwzVldxKiDZpE+mt7QZ2WmS4UXLNMMnwbGLB6bPi KzWixo1zZEasyjbEEud43TyD5pSPSBH8h8qGo=
X-Original-To: bugs-Catalyst-Plugin-Server [...] rt.cpan.org
X-Spam-Check-BY: 16.mx.develooper.com
Dkim-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=gamma; h=domainkey-signature:mime-version:received:date:message-id:subject :from:to:content-type:content-transfer-encoding; bh=nOoFXp7WEzVaU8HfkQR3+oQtBnFEPNImE2Cwkzb8Q00=; b=h2s6f1dxWSEH6tzGBufBIxDthQXiKewmCc+LhkQOrwDC2M6+ad7iwEvD0zoV5Tppdu eZQTfn8KZzyoKVjLpdgmNm7b08hphgNjAq8fTXIzX9rJO/WWhhEoYJ5NnnNraECfTkWf msjyzXS4J4L2BpzFgPXZbk1mbyJr93nhqNp+8=
Date: Mon, 13 Apr 2009 18:52:08 +0800
X-Spam-Level: *
To: bugs-Catalyst-Plugin-Server [...] rt.cpan.org
Content-Transfer-Encoding: 7bit
From: Chris Davaz <cdavaz [...] gmail.com>
X-RT-Original-Encoding: ISO-2022-JP
Content-Length: 691
Download (untitled) / with headers
text/plain 691b
action in MyApp::Controller::Root: sub foo :XMLRPCLocal { my ($self, $c) = @_; $c->stash->{'data'} = '私はクリスです'; } $ rpc_client -u http://localhost:3000/rpc -m foo Show quoted text
-----------------Output----------- Error: not well-formed (invalid token) at line 1, column 127, byte 127 at /usr/local/bin/rpc_client line 30 Bad code: 22 ### ok, so we can't actually get this object *ANY OTHER* 23 ### sodding way :( 24 { 25 local $^W; 26 my $code = XML::Parser::ExpatNB->can('parse_more'); 27 *XML::Parser::ExpatNB::parse_more = sub { 28 my $obj = shift; 29 print $_[0].$/ if $main::opts{'d'}; 30 return $code->( $obj, @_ ); 31 } 32 }


This service is sponsored and maintained by Best Practical Solutions and runs on Perl.org infrastructure.

Please report any issues with rt.cpan.org to rt-cpan-admin@bestpractical.com.